The Peter Attia Qualys - Private Subscriber Feed (🔓 for Cary Gillit)

The Qualys is a subscriber-exclusive podcast, released Tuesday through Friday. Qualys is short-hand for “qualifying round,” which are typically the fastest laps driven in a race car—done before the race to determine starting position on the grid for race day. The Qualys are short (i.e., “fast”), typically less than ten minutes, and highlight the best questions, topics, and tactics discussed on the main podcast, The Drive.
